虚假数据生成服务-FAKERAPI

虚假数据生成服务-FAKERAPI

专用API
服务商 服务商: FAKER API
【更新时间: 2024.06.27】 Faker API是一个完全免费的API集合,旨在帮助网页开发者和设计师以快速简便的方式生成虚拟数据。无需注册,无需令牌,无需认证。
服务星级:5星
⭐ ⭐ ⭐ ⭐ ⭐ 🌟 🌟
调用次数
0
集成人数
0
商用人数
0
! SLA: N/A
! 响应: N/A
! 适用于个人&企业
收藏
×
完成
取消
×
书签名称
确定
<
产品介绍
>

什么是FAKERAPI的虚假数据生成服务?

"虚假数据生成服务-FAKERAPI"是一系列完全免费的API集合,旨在帮助网页开发者和网页设计师以快速简便的方式生成虚拟数据。无需注册,无需令牌,无需认证。每个资源都允许通过"_locale"参数选择API语言,并且还允许通过"_quantity"参数选择所需的行数。最多可以请求1000行。

什么是FAKERAPI的虚假数据生成服务?

由服务使用方的应用程序发起,以Restful风格为主、通过公网HTTP协议调用FAKERAPI的虚假数据生成服务,从而实现程序的自动化交互,提高服务效率。

FAKERAPI的虚假数据生成服务有哪些核心功能?

1、地址数据生成:生成经纬度坐标转换、街区、门牌号等实际地理位置的地址信息。

2、书籍数据生成:生成详细的书籍信息,如书名、作者名、描述、封面、出版社。

3、公司数据生成:生成公司的名称、邮箱、电话、所在国家以及地址信息。

4、信用卡数据生成:生成信用卡的类别、编码、过期时间以及持卡人。

5、图片数据生成:生成图片的链接和描述。

6、人员数据生成:生成人员的姓名、邮箱、电话号码、出生日期、性别、家庭住址以及头像。

7、经纬度数据生成:生成随机的经纬度。

8、产品数据生成:生成产品的名称、描述、产品图片、价格、类别以及标签。

9、文本数据生成:生成标题、作者及内容。

10、用户数据生成:根据性别生成用户数据(包括id、uuid、姓名、密码、邮箱、ip地址、mac地址以及头像)。

11、自定义数据生成:根据传入的参数生成想要的自定义数据。

FAKERAPI的虚假数据生成服务的核心优势是什么?

1、简易性与效率:通过简单的API调用,用户可以快速获取到虚假但逼真的数据,无需复杂的设置或编程知识,极大地加速了前端开发和测试过程。

2、高度定制化:FakerAPI允许用户根据需求定制数据模型,这意味着你可以生成符合特定应用场景的模拟数据,提高数据的实用性和测试的有效性。

3、多语言与多样性:如同Faker库一样,FakerAPI可能也支持多种语言环境下的数据生成,能够创建包含不同文化背景的虚构信息,适用于国际化项目的需求。

4、即时可用性:不需要注册账号、认证或获取令牌,FakerAPI提供即开即用的服务,使得开发者可以立即开始生成数据,减少了前期准备时间。

5、文档完善与支持:通常伴有详尽的文档和使用指南,帮助用户快速上手并充分利用各项功能,即便是初学者也能迅速掌握数据生成技巧。

6、集成友好:由于是基于API的形式,FakerAPI易于集成到持续集成/持续部署(CI/CD)流程、自动化测试脚本以及其他开发工具链中,提升开发流程的自动化程度。

7、减少开发成本:通过提供现成的假数据,FakerAPI帮助开发者节省了手动创建测试数据的时间和精力,降低了错误率,提高了整体开发效率。

在哪些场景会用到FAKERAPI的虚假数据生成服务?

1、单元测试和自动化测试:在软件开发过程中,为了验证功能是否正常工作,需要大量的测试数据。使用Faker API可以快速生成这些测试所需的假数据,确保测试环境的独立性和安全性。

 

 

2、应用原型设计和开发:在开发初期,设计师和开发者可能需要填充界面以预览实际效果,但此时往往没有真实用户数据可用。通过Faker API生成的假数据可以帮助构建逼真的用户界面原型。

 

 

3、文档和API示例:编写API文档时,使用Faker API生成的数据作为请求和响应示例,可以使文档更加生动易懂,同时保护了真实用户数据的隐私。

 

 

4、教学和演示:在教学课程、技术博客或产品演示中,使用假数据可以清晰展示功能而不泄露任何敏感信息。

 

 

5、数据库初始化:在部署新系统或进行数据库迁移时,可能需要填充一些初始数据以验证系统的运行状况,这时可以利用Faker API生成的随机数据。

 

 

6、数据分析和可视化演示:在制作数据报告或演示数据可视化工具时,真实数据可能涉及隐私或版权问题,使用假数据可以避免这些问题。

 

<
使用指南
>

基本URL

https://fakerapi.it/api/v1/{resource}

 

基本用法

某些资源允许您根据传递的 GET 参数筛选结果。
这些参数的名称始终以“_”下划线开头,例如:

https://fakerapi.it/api/v1/images?_width=380

数据始终包装在“数据”中,并始终伴随着响应的总数和 Http 代码。

所有资源都接受 3 个常见的 GET 参数:

 

_locale

默认值:en_US

此参数意指我们希望获取的API响应所使用的语言,并接受“en_EN”这样的区域设置格式。例如:

https://fakerapi.it/api/v1/persons?_locale=fr_FR

本示例返回姓名属于法语的人员。

 

_quantity

默认值:10

最小值:1

最大值:1000

此参数表示我们想要获取的数据行数,并且只接受整数值。如果您请求超过1000行(最大值),系统将仍然只返回1000行。例如:

https://fakerapi.it/api/v1/companies?_quantity=5

此示例返回 5 家公司。

 

_seed

默认值:null

此参数接受一个整数,允许始终获得相同的结果。因此,使用相同的_seed参数值(例如12345)执行相同的请求,结果将始终保持不变。例如:

https://fakerapi.it/api/v1/companies?_seed=12456
<
关于我们
>
Faker API是一家提供模拟数据生成服务的公司,其API集合能够帮助开发者和设计师快速轻松地生成测试数据。该公司的服务完全免费,无需注册、无需令牌、无需认证,是一个由开发者为开发者打造的实用工具。Faker API支持多种语言,用户可以通过简单的GET参数请求特定数量和类型的数据,如地址、书籍、公司、信用卡、图片、人物、地点、产品、文本、用户等。此外,Faker API还提供自定义资源,允许用户根据需要生成特定格式的数据。
联系信息
服务时间: 00:00-24:00
邮箱: pietrantonio.alessandro@gmail.com
<
最可能同场景使用的其他API
>
API接口列表
<
使用指南
>

基本URL

https://fakerapi.it/api/v1/{resource}

 

基本用法

某些资源允许您根据传递的 GET 参数筛选结果。
这些参数的名称始终以“_”下划线开头,例如:

https://fakerapi.it/api/v1/images?_width=380

数据始终包装在“数据”中,并始终伴随着响应的总数和 Http 代码。

所有资源都接受 3 个常见的 GET 参数:

 

_locale

默认值:en_US

此参数意指我们希望获取的API响应所使用的语言,并接受“en_EN”这样的区域设置格式。例如:

https://fakerapi.it/api/v1/persons?_locale=fr_FR

本示例返回姓名属于法语的人员。

 

_quantity

默认值:10

最小值:1

最大值:1000

此参数表示我们想要获取的数据行数,并且只接受整数值。如果您请求超过1000行(最大值),系统将仍然只返回1000行。例如:

https://fakerapi.it/api/v1/companies?_quantity=5

此示例返回 5 家公司。

 

_seed

默认值:null

此参数接受一个整数,允许始终获得相同的结果。因此,使用相同的_seed参数值(例如12345)执行相同的请求,结果将始终保持不变。例如:

https://fakerapi.it/api/v1/companies?_seed=12456
<
依赖服务
>
<
关于我们
>
Faker API是一家提供模拟数据生成服务的公司,其API集合能够帮助开发者和设计师快速轻松地生成测试数据。该公司的服务完全免费,无需注册、无需令牌、无需认证,是一个由开发者为开发者打造的实用工具。Faker API支持多种语言,用户可以通过简单的GET参数请求特定数量和类型的数据,如地址、书籍、公司、信用卡、图片、人物、地点、产品、文本、用户等。此外,Faker API还提供自定义资源,允许用户根据需要生成特定格式的数据。
联系信息
服务时间: 00:00-24:00
邮箱: pietrantonio.alessandro@gmail.com
<
最可能同场景使用的其他API
>